My first article in this podcast is about a favourite stock for ethical and sustainable investors. It's titled Is Apple Stock a Green Investment? Net-Zero Goals and Sustainable Supply Chain. By Saptakee S. Seen on carboncredits.com. Here are some quotes from the article. “Apple Inc. (NASDAQ: AAPL) is a key player in the fight against climate change. The tech giant runs one of the largest carbon reduction programs worldwide. And over 320 suppliers have committed to using 100% clean energy by 2030. This makes Apple an appealing investment for those who care about the environment and want solid returns. Apple's strong finances enable meaningful change. The company achieved record revenue of $124.3 billion in early 2025, a 4% increase from the year before. In the next quarter, Apple earned $95.4 billion, with an 8% rise in earnings per share. Services revenue also hit $26.6 billion, a significant milestone. This success is crucial for investors focused on carbon reduction… The company has cut global greenhouse gas emissions by over 60% since 2015… MUST READ: Apple's Best Quarter Ever: Q1 FY 2025 Revenue Hits $124.3 Billion, Carbon Emissions Drop Manufacturing emissions account for about 55% of Apple's total carbon footprint. The company nearly halved product manufacturing emissions, dropping from 16.1 million tons in 2020 to 8.2 million tons in 2024. Apple's progress toward carbon neutrality: Goal Carbon Neutral by 2030 Apple produced the world's first carbon-neutral consumer electronics. The Apple Watch lineup and Mac mini achieved this through emissions reductions of over 75%. Remaining emissions were balanced by high-quality carbon credits from nature projects… These carbon-neutral products have key features: Over 30% recycled content by weight 100% recycled aluminum in cases Manufacturing with 100% renewable electricity Recycled Materials Drive Sustainability Apple has made progress in using recycled materials. In 2024, 24% of product materials came from recycled or renewable sources. The company now uses 99% recycled rare earth elements in magnets and 99% recycled cobalt in batteries… Apple's recycling innovations include the Daisy robot, which disassembles used devices to recover rare materials… Additionally, the company plans to use only recycled and renewable materials in its products by 2030… Carbon Market Investment Opportunities Apple invests in high-quality, nature-based carbon credits instead of cheap offsets. It spends up to $400 million through its Restore Fund programs, aiming for 1 million metric tons of carbon dioxide removal each year… Strategic Advantages Through Environmental Leadership Apple's environmental leadership provides many competitive advantages. Its detailed carbon accounting prepares it well for global carbon pricing. Early use of renewable energy and efficient manufacturing gives it cost benefits as energy prices change… Investment Considerations and Risks The company trades at a premium price with a P/E ratio of around 28, which may lead to volatility risks… The stock has seen volatility in 2025, declining about 19% year-to-date. This may present opportunities for long-term investors focused on Apple's sustainability leadership and financial strength… From the above analysis, we can see that Apple Stock is a solid choice for carbon-conscious investors… As global carbon markets expand and ESG investing increases, Apple shines in environmental leadership. Its solid financial resources and focus on transparency make it a top pick for portfolios aimed at climate solutions and sustainable tech.” End quotes. ------------------------------------------------------------- Two Eminent ESG Stock Reviews, Plus… Article 2. Unlike the first article featuring a company which is in nearly everyone's portfolio, this second article features a company that is perhaps new to many of you. It's titled Why Temenos Is the Gold Standard in Sustainable Banking Tech—and a Top ESG Investment. It's by Eli Grant and found on ainvest.com. Here are some quotes from the article. Temenos (TEMN.SW) Temenos' ESG credentials are unmatched in its sector. In 2022, it became one of only 13 companies globally to achieve an AAA rating from MSCI's ESG rating system, placing it in the top 8% of all firms assessed. By 2024, Sustainalytics named it a ‘Low Risk' company with an ESG Risk Rating of 11.9—ranking first in its industry and sub-industry, securing the top 2% globally. This stellar performance isn't just about accolades; it reflects tangible actions. The company's carbon emissions calculator, developed with Microsoft and launched at COP27, allows clients to measure their environmental impact from using Temenos Banking Cloud. This tool isn't just a marketing gimmick: banks using its cloud platform reduce their carbon footprints by up to 95% compared to on-premise systems. Such measurable outcomes are critical as regulators globally push for transparency and accountability. Cloud Innovation as a Climate Solution Temenos' cloud-based solutions—like its flagship Banking Cloud and AI-driven Leap platform—aren't just about efficiency. They're a direct response to the existential threat of climate change. By centralizing banking operations in the cloud, Temenos helps institutions slash energy consumption and emissions. For example, a 2024 study by GoCodeGreen validated that Temenos' code optimizations reduced software carbon impact by 32% compared to 2021 levels. This environmental edge is a competitive moat… Governance and Strategy: A Boardroom Priority Temenos' leadership has embedded ESG into its DNA. Its board oversees ESG initiatives directly, and the company has committed to science-based emissions targets aligned with the 1.5°C warming limit… The results speak for themselves: Temenos retains EcoVadis Platinum status (top 1% globally) and was the sole software company to rank in the top 1% of S&P's 2024 Sustainability Yearbook. The Investment Case: Why Temenos Belongs in Every ESG Portfolio For investors, Temenos offers a rare combination of growth and values. Its cloud revenue grew 22% in 2023, and with over 700 clients migrated to its platform, demand is accelerating. Meanwhile, regulatory tailwinds—like the EU's Digital Operational Resilience Act (DORA) and global carbon pricing mechanisms—are creating urgency for banks to modernize their tech stacks. Critically, Temenos' ESG leadership attracts capital from ESG-focused funds. Companies with top quartile ESG ratings historically outperform peers during market downturns, a trend that could amplify as climate risks materialize. Temenos isn't just a tech vendor—it's a sustainability pioneer. Its unrivaled ESG ratings, climate-conscious products, and strategic foresight position it to capitalize on two megatrends: the digitization of finance and the global push for net-zero. For investors, this is a stock that checks all boxes: ethical alignment, growth potential, and resilience in a volatile world… For ESG-focused investors, this is a must-hold.” End quotes. ------------------------------------------------------------- Two Eminent ESG Stock Reviews, Plus… Article 3. Today we're excited to welcome Patrick White, Group Lead for Fusion Energy Safety and Regulation at the Clean Air Task Force (CATF), and Nicholas McMurray, Managing Director of International and Nuclear Policy at ClearPath. Patrick recently joined CATF and leads the organization's international working group focused on fusion energy safety, waste, and non-proliferation. He holds a Ph.D. in Nuclear Science and Engineering from MIT and previously served as Research Director at the Nuclear Innovation Alliance. Niko is an expert in industrial policy, nuclear energy policy, and regulation. He has been with ClearPath since 2019 and formerly served as a Materials Engineer at the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C). A few weeks ago, Veriten partnered with CATF and ClearPath to publish a paper calling out reforms to NRC processes and procedures to accelerate the deployment of new nuclear reactors; establishing a more efficient regulatory framework for new and advanced reactors (paper linked here). We were thrilled to host Patrick and Niko for a discussion on the paper and broader trends in the nuclear landscape. Brett Rampal, Senior Director of Nuclear and Power Strategy at Veriten, joined for the conversation and led Veriten's contribution to the paper. In our discussion, Patrick and Niko share background on their organizations' missions and long-standing support for nuclear. We explore the need to demystify and modernize NRC processes to accommodate next-generation nuclear technologies, challenges with current regulatory frameworks originally designed for traditional large light-water reactors, the role of licensing structures and the value of more flexible licensing pathways, and the motivation behind their recent paper, which aims to provide actionable, bipartisan policy suggestions to enable nuclear deployment at scale. We examine the historical development and regulatory evolution of power versus non-power reactor definitions, how those distinctions have blurred over time, the shift toward performance-based regulation, and the commercial implications of licensing small reactors under Class 103. We discuss the importance of consistent terminology and regulatory clarity in advancing new nuclear technologies, whether the NRC's internal culture can evolve to support faster deployment without compromising safety, the NRC's broader oversight role beyond reactors including medical and industrial applications of radioactive materials, and congressional support for NRC modernization. Patrick and Niko provide insights into international regulatory approaches, such as performance-based models used in the UK, France, and Canada, the critical need to earn public trust through rigorous and efficient safety regulation, the feasibility of President Trump's goal of having 10 new reactors under construction by 2030, challenges beyond regulation, and much more. To start the show, Mike Bradley noted that the S&P 500 closed modestly lower on the day, while crude oil prices caught a bid amid escalating tensions in the Mideast. On the bond front, the 10-year bond yield (~4.4%) has pulled back over the last few days as markets await the outcome of the June 18th FOMC rate decision meeting. Consensus is for no change in interest rates at this FOMC meeting, but a cut is expected at the September meeting. From a crude oil market standpoint, WTI price has spiked by >$10/bbl to ~$74/bbl over the last five trading days due to the Iranian-Israeli military conflict. While Veriten isn't in the business of making short-term crude oil price calls based on supply disruption threats, we continue to emphasize that global oil demand growth projections are a more vital determinant for intermediate-term oil prices.
